An investigation has been conducted in the Langley 4- by 4-foot supersonic pressure tunnel to determine the aerodynamic characteristics of a supersonic aircraft configuration equipped with a canard control surface (in addition to a rearward horizontal stabilizer) at a Mach number of 1.89. The model had a 40 degree sweptback tapered wing with an aspect ratio of 4 and 10-percent-thick circular-arc sections normal to the quarter-chord line. The canard surface had a total area about 0ne-twelfth of the total wing area and was located 2.27 mean aerodynamic chord lengths ahead of the reference center of gravity.

A force investigation of a supersonic aircraft configuration and various combinations of its components has been conducted in the Langley 4- by 4-foot supersonic tunnel. The tests were performed at Mach numbers of 1.40 and 1.59 at a Reynolds number of approximately 600,000 based on the wing mean aerodynamic chord and are a part of an extensive investigation of the force and pressure-distribution characteristics of this configuration.
